I do a quick check daily- we have a galvanized font and a small chick waterer (small plastic jug that flips over). I look to see how much water is in it, does it looks grimey? I dump it out when it looks dirty, and wash the outside of the trough and the inside so it doesn't feel slippery. That's it. Obviously, when we had a heat spell last week, I checked 3 or 4 times a day, and added ice to keep the water cool.
I grew up on a horse farm, and we did the same for the horses. Dump, swish, refill, scrub when needed. We never bleached, and it's not something I will do myself.
